Not every tree can be climbed, cut, and dropped in sections safely. Sometimes a tree leans over a roof, a swimming pool, or a neighbor’s fence. In those situations, a crane gives operators precise control over every cut section. As a result, the risk to your property drops significantly.

Peoria is a growing community with established neighborhoods, mature trees, and properties that sit close together. Trees that were planted decades ago can now tower over rooftops and utility lines. Therefore, removing them without a crane can put homes, fences, and landscaping at serious risk.

Arizona’s desert climate also affects tree health. Extended heat, dry spells, and monsoon storms can weaken root systems over time. A tree that looks stable on the outside may have hidden decay or root damage underneath. Because of this, professional assessment before any removal is critical.

Common Situations That Require a Crane

  • Trees leaning over a roof, pool, or outbuilding — Dropping sections freely is not an option.
  • Large trees in tight spaces — Limited swing room makes standard methods dangerous.
  • Trees near power lines — Crane control keeps heavy sections away from energized lines.
  • Storm-damaged trees — Monsoon winds can leave trees structurally compromised and unpredictable.
  • Dead or diseased trees — Weakened wood behaves differently under a chainsaw. A crane adds an essential safety layer.

Furthermore, crane removal protects your landscaping. Instead of dragging heavy limbs across a yard, the crane lifts each section cleanly over obstacles and sets it down where it causes no damage.

Arizona’s Monsoon Season and Tree Hazards in Peoria

Arizona’s monsoon season brings intense wind gusts, heavy rain, and sudden storms. Peoria homeowners know that a single storm can uproot mature trees or snap large limbs without warning. Meanwhile, the debris left behind can block driveways, damage structures, and create serious safety hazards.

After a monsoon, some trees appear to be standing but have shifted at the root base. These trees are unstable and extremely dangerous to remove without professional equipment. Additionally, saturated soil makes tipping far more likely, even during the removal process itself.

How Crane-Assisted Tree Removal Works

Many homeowners are curious about the crane removal process. It is more straightforward than it looks. However, it requires trained operators and properly rated equipment. Here is a simple overview of what to expect.

Step-by-Step: The Crane Tree Removal Process

  • Site assessment — Our team evaluates the tree, surrounding structures, access points, and overhead obstacles.
  • Crane positioning — We position the crane where it has a safe reach angle over the target tree.
  • Rigging — The tree or limb section is rigged to the crane line before cutting begins.
  • Controlled cuts — The operator holds tension on the crane while the cutter makes each cut.
  • Precision placement — Each section is lowered or swung to a clear drop zone, away from structures.
  • Debris handling — Our grapple truck manages and hauls the cut material efficiently.

Additionally, our operators communicate constantly throughout the process. Every team member on site knows their role. As a result, crane-assisted removal is often faster and cleaner than traditional methods for large or complex trees.

Frequently Asked Questions: Crane Tree Removal in Peoria, AZ

When does a tree removal require a crane?

A crane is typically needed when a tree is too large or positioned too close to a structure for safe sectional dropping. Additionally, storm-damaged or leaning trees often require crane control to prevent uncontrolled falls during removal.

Is crane tree removal more expensive than standard removal?

Crane removal involves specialized equipment and trained operators. Therefore, it generally costs more than basic tree cutting. However, it also prevents costly property damage that a poorly executed removal could cause. The investment in professional crane work protects your home and your wallet.

How long does crane-assisted tree removal take?

Project time depends on the tree’s size, location, and condition. Many residential crane removals are completed in a single day. However, larger or more complex trees may require additional time. Contact Arizona Crane & Grapple for a site-specific estimate.
